I know it can be frustrating to come up with a date idea when you just want to spend time together, but have no idea what to do. All you can think about is your lover and you don’t care what you do so long as you are with your significant other. However, it can get boring if you do the same dinner and a movie date over and over again. Here are 10 amazing and really fun date ideas for lovebirds in New York City.

1. Watch the sunset together at Brooklyn Bridge Park.

Nothing is as romantic as watching the sunset together. The sunset over the Manhattan skyline is probably one of the most beautiful things I’ve ever seen in my entire life. The Manhattan skyline is not the only catch; there is always the Brooklyn Bridge and DUMBO nearby, so it’s a great spot to hang out.

2. Explore East Village.

If you are looking for good restaurants and bars, then this is for you. You can explore East Village and grab a drink or two at St. Marks. There are a couple of clubs nearby so you can dance your night away.

3. Walk around Soho and go on a photo shoot date.

There is nothing more artsy than walking around in Soho and taking photos of each other. There are so many cute cafes nearby so it’s a bonus.

4. Pay a visit to Museum of Ice Cream.

The Museum of Ice Cream just opened; it’s so cute.

5. Movie date at AMC Empire 25.

Who doesn’t like a movie date in Times Square?

6. Go on an amusement park date at Coney Island.

If you are into roller coasters and arcades, then this is your date.

7. Summer beach date.

Beach is the obvious match for the summer. Just lay in the sun or go for a long walk on the beach. Enjoy the sunset together as you lay in each other’s arms.

8. A walk in Central Park and go on a boating date.

Central Park is probably one of the most beautiful parks in NYC. Try boating at the boathouse. It’s really fun.

9. If you want to see New York’s skyline, then go to Empire State Building or Top of the Rock.

New York City’s skyline is one of the most beautiful skylines ever. Enjoy the view with the love of your life.

10. Go on a Make Your Own Ice Cream date at Magnum in Soho.

Magnum just came up with make your own ice cream bar located in Soho. For sweets lovers, this is your spot.
